## Runbook: Notification Fan-Out Backpressure

If the Heraldry fan-out queue depth climbs past 50k during a release, don't panic — the shaper will throttle low-priority digests first. What you care about is whether transactional sends are still draining; check the drain-rate panel before rolling anything back. If drain stays flat for more than ten minutes, manually bump the worker pool via the internal Quenchline control API and re-check. Releases should hold until depth is under 10k. For the manual bump call, authenticate with the key below.

API key for bageg-kajef: vxb2-ss

## Break-Glass Access: Logreel CLI

Support team: Logreel is the internal CLI for tailing production logs. Normal access goes through your team role grant. If the grant service is down and a customer-impacting incident requires live logs, break-glass access is permitted. It issues a four-hour token, pages the platform lead automatically, and records every command. Start with `logreel breakglass start`, confirm the incident number, then enter the recovery passphrase that appears below.

vault phrase of tahog-yahop = rusdor-casath-rusix-feniel-holmir-briael-gormir-soriel-aldath-quenwyn-fraax-tamael-gilok-kasox

Test plan — cold starts, Skerrit serverless handlers. Goal: measure first-invoke latency after 0, 15, and 60 min idle, across the small/medium memory tiers. We warm nothing beforehand (that's the point), and we run each scenario 20 times because the variance on the Dunmore region is wild. Future maintainers: the harness lives in `perf/coldstart`, and results land in the Perchboard dashboard. If numbers look suspiciously fast, check that the pre-warmer cron is actually off. The harness hits the invoke API authenticated with the token below.

login token, yajeg-fawif: eyJhbGciOiJIUzI1NiIsInR5cCI6IkpXVCJ9.eyJzdWIiOiIEdPQYnZXaZIn0.HSRTnYZBx0Qc